Research Progress on the Effect of Photodynamic Combination Therapy on Periodontitis
Chronic periodontitis (CP) is a disease caused by the chronic progressive destruction of dental support tissues mainly by dental plaque. The treatment of chronic periodontitis is limited by traditional treatments due to the small structure of oral organs, the susceptibility of bacteria to drug resistance, and the traumatic nature. Photodynamic therapy (PDT) offers advantages such as high sensitivity, minimal side effects, non-invasiveness, resistance to drug resistance, and a broad antibacterial spectrum. To overcome the limitations of traditional treatment, some scholars have combined PDT with periodontal therapy. This article reviews the principle of photodynamic therapy, the research progress of photodynamic combined therapy, and the factors affecting photodynamic treatment of periodontitis.
